What quirks are they? I'm curious about the device myself.
After setting up Nova Launcher, using button navigation, the home button would only go home from certain places (such as the app switcher). Also the nav buttons were not centered - instead there was a Taskbar with some of the system apps, and I couldn't change which apps were on it at all (besides disabling the apps themselves).
So I had to finally learn gesture navigation. It's not as annoying as I expected it to be. I actually like it for the most part.
I had to change the font to the AOSP one instead of Lenovo's one because in some places it added extra spaces to apostrophes, but conversely I had to switch the system spell check from AOSP to Gboard because it was marking as misspelled any word that was followed by a period. (Like that one, or this one.)
It doesn't support work profile and therefore apps like Island or Shelter - but does have a built-in app copying system. It's not as good though, I copied Chrome and couldn't find a way to log it into my 'alternative' Google account (or even my regular one) because it says I have no Google account, then it opens Settings in my normal profile - with the account(s) - instead of the empty copy profile so I could add one the copied Chrome could see. (Can't copy Settings or other system apps either)
Still no GPS, which is not as much of a problem for me as it used to be when I played Pokemon Go all the time
Stuff like that, nothing I'm considering a serious problem.
